CourseDetails

โ€ข Fundamentals of Thermal Management in Electronics: An introduction to the principles of thermal control and management in electronic systems, including an overview of heat transfer methods and thermal properties of materials.
โ€ข Thermal Analysis Techniques: Exploring various thermal analysis techniques, such as computational fluid dynamics (CFD) and finite element analysis (FEA), for predicting and managing thermal behavior in electronic devices.
โ€ข Thermal Interface Materials and Technologies: Examining the different thermal interface materials (TIMs) and technologies used to enhance heat transfer between electronic components and heat sinks or other cooling systems.
โ€ข Thermal Design and Optimization: Learning the process of designing and optimizing thermal management solutions for various electronic systems, taking into account factors such as cost, manufacturability, and reliability.
โ€ข Passive Cooling Techniques: Understanding the principles and applications of passive cooling techniques, such as heat sinks, heat pipes, and vapor chambers, in electronic thermal management.
โ€ข Active Cooling Techniques: Exploring active cooling techniques, including air and liquid cooling systems, and their application in managing thermal issues in electronic devices.
โ€ข Thermal Testing and Validation: Examining the methods and procedures for testing and validating thermal management solutions in electronic systems, including temperature monitoring and data analysis.
โ€ข Thermal Challenges in Emerging Technologies: Discussing the unique thermal challenges presented by emerging technologies, such as wearables, IoT, and electric vehicles, and potential solutions for managing thermal issues in these applications.
